Fresh off signing his first senior contract with Kaizer Chiefs, rising star Mfundo Vilakazi has made a promise to Amakhosi supporters.
On Wednesday, the Soweto giants announced through the official club website that the 18-year-old had penned a fresh three-year deal that would keep him at Naturena until 2028.
READ | Chiefs midfielder grateful to return to action
Speaking to the club's media department after the announcement, the youngster nicknamed "OB" vowed to live up to the hype his brief displays have attracted.
"I'm happy and excited to have a contract with a big club like Chiefs," Vilakazi said.
"It has always been my dream from a young age to play for the senior team and represent Kaizer Chiefs.
"I am looking forward to contributing to the club and paying back the management for believing in my talent.
"I thank all the supporters who always push me to do better, I promise not to disappoint," he added.

Chiefs moved swiftly to tie down the impressive youngster to a deal, having made just two appearances for the senior team – an impressive second-half performance in a Nedbank Cup Last 32 clash against Milford FC and a brief cameo in the Soweto Derby against Orlando Pirates.
"Mfundo's promotion is a testament to the great work in our development structures," added club sporting director, Kaizer Motaung Jr.
"We have built an environment that is conducive to producing talent for the senior team, which is fundamental to the ethos of Kaizer Chiefs.
"We have some hard-working people - from under-13 to the reserve side - who do not focus purely on winning but mainly on producing top footballers for the senior team."
Vilakazi will be aiming to get yet another opportunity at game-time when the Glamour Boys take on Richards Bay FC at King Zwelithini Stadium on Sunday.
